Various events this weekend:
Unity Conference, UNC-Chapel Hill, N.C.
April 4-6
The University of North Carolina's GLBTSA student organization presents the 2008 Southeastern Regional Unity Conference: "Are you being served? LGBTIQ representation in the media." Join over 400 LGBT and straight ally students and youth from 10 different states for a weekend of ...

Soulforce Q, in partnership with SoulforceNYC, PlanetOut/Gay.com and Young People For, presents an exclusive benefit concert for the 2008 Equality Ride, which will take 20-some young adults to Southern Christian colleges and universities that discriminate against LGBT students and faculty.
Award-winning recording artist Ari Gold will perform with special guests including ...

Gay author Rich Merritt ("Code of Conduct", "Secrets of a Gay Marine Porn Star") will take a "homecoming" tour through North and South Carolina this weekend.
His visit kicks off near Greenville, S.C. - his hometown - with a private noon luncheon function with members of Clemson's Gay-Straight Alliance.

Soulforce and Atticus Circle have teamed up to present Seven Straight Nights, a week-long series of events, actions, protests and vigils across the nation led and organized by straight allies.
The actions and vigils are planned to be held at state capitols, legislative buildings and governors' mansions.
